These are load-bearing invariants — treat a regression in any of them as a security bug:
- The Caddy admin API (
:2019) is unauthenticated by design and must be kept on an internal network — never expose it. - The Ward management API/UI is private — its own port, reached over an SSH tunnel or a mesh/VPN, never behind the public edge.
- The database is the whole edge's source of truth — protect it and back it up (a copy of the DB volume is a full backup).
